Since the early nineteen-nineties, a renewed interest in urban revitalization has spiked the number of loft and condo projects in major urban areas all around the country. Downtown Asheville is no exception. A number of lofts cropping up in the Asheville area are new construction, but some of the most interesting projects are happening in dilapidated historic retail and residential spaces all around downtown.
What exactly is a loft? Essentially, a loft is very similar to a condominium. Like a condo, a loft is typically a portion of a property owned separately from the other units in a building. Additionally, the common areas are usually maintained by the homeowners association. Lofts are known for expansive rooms, open layouts-- sometimes without any separation between living areas. Architectural elements like exposed ducting, brick, old timber, concrete and high ceilings, add to the urban feel of loft living...

The accolades that Asheville has received in recent years are proof that the outside world is taking notice of this mountainous hamlet turned progressive Shangri-La, although locals chuckle at this fresh attention to what they already knew. Asheville is not only a city of progression but of integrity and fortitude. Being the hardest hit region per capita during the Great Depression after a period of prosperity, Asheville drew itself up by the proverbial bootstraps, refused to admit defeat and paid back the debt over a period of fifty years. The up-side to this period of slow economic recovery was a compilation of Art Deco buildings that were left virtually unaltered…picture a piece of Miami on the Blue Ridge Parkway...
